Time-limited and Long-term prevention material

We supply sacrificial anodes for corrosion control for a limited time, or long term corrosion control with impressed currents through most available anode material.

Temporary:

Temporary systems can be used where construction periods are likely to be extensive and the soil is particularly corrosive.

Zinc ribbon sacrificial Anodes:

We supply a range of sizes to provide you with an easy installation, low cost maintenance free method of protection.

Magnesium packaged sacrificial Anodes:

These are a popular choice for hotspot or temporary corrosion control.

Long term:

Impressed Current Anodes:

We supply the industry preferred Mixed Metal Oxide coated Titanium (MMO) anode with high resistance Kynar of Hylar cables.

Anode Proximity:

We supply popular close anode systems designed to be placed at regular intervals within 2 to 3m of the buried pipe. We can also supply remote systems, but these, in our opinion, are less effective and more susceptible to interference.
